Abstract
UN METODO DE Y APARATO PARA LOCALIZAR LA POSICION DE UN DISPOSITIVO DE TALADRADO (40) DENTRO DE LA TIERRA CON RESPECTO A UNA REFERENCIA PARTICULAR A LO LARGO Y SOBRE UN PASO DE TIERRA (37), DIRECTAMENTE SOBRE EL CURSO PRETENDIDO QUE DEBE LLEVAR EL DISPOSITIVO DE TALADRADO (40). SE UTILIZA UN CAMPO ELECTROMAGNETICO EL CUAL ES EMITIDO DESDE EL DISPOSITIVO DE TALADRADO (40), Y UN APARATO SOBRE LA TIERRA PARA SIMULTANEAMENTE CAPTAR LA RESISTENCIA DEL CAMPO EN UNA PLURALIDAD DE DISTINTOS PUNTOS DE CAPTACION (5A Y 5E). LOS PUNTOS DE CAPTACION SE SELECCIONAN DE MANERA QUE LOS APARATOS NUNCA TENGAN QUE DEJAR EL PASO DIRECTAMENTE SOBRE EL PRETENDIDO CURSO DEL DISPOSITIVO DE TALADRADO, INCLUSO SI ESTE SE DESVIA LATERALMENTE DESDE EL PASO.
